(Civil Service - Reform of the Staff Regulations and of the CEOS that entered into force on 1 January 2014 - Regulation (EC, Euratom) No 1023/2013 - Solidarity levy applicable from 1 January 2014 - Suspension of application of the method for updating remuneration for 2013 and 2014)
(2020/C 36/28)
Language of the case: French
Applicant: Margarita Tàpias (Wavre, Belgium) (represented by: L. Levi and N. Flandin, lawyers)
Defendant: Council of the European Union (represented by: M. Bauer and R. Meyer, acting as Agents)
Intervener in support of the defendant: European Parliament (represented by: E. Taneva and M. Ecker, acting as Agents)
Application under Article 270 TFEU seeking annulment of the decision fixing the applicant’s remuneration for January 2014, as given specific expression in the salary slip for that month sent to her on 14 January 2014, which is the first salary slip to apply, with regard to the applicant, Article 65(4) and Article 66a of the Staff Regulations stemming from Article 1(44) and (46) of Regulation (EU, Euratom) No 1023/2013 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 22 October 2013 (OJ 2013 L 287, p.15) providing, respectively, for the suspension of the application of the method for updating remuneration for 2013 and 2014 and the introduction of a solidarity levy from 1 January 2014.
The Court:
1.Dismisses the action;
2.Orders Ms Margarita Tàpias to pay the costs;
3.Orders the European Parliament to bear its own costs.
